#1f30f4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f30f4 is composed of 12.2% red, 18.8%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.3% cyan, 80.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 235.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 53.9%. #1f30f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#3e60ff with #0000e9.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#1f30f4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1f30f4 has RGB values of R:31, G:48,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2044148.

Shades and Tints of #1f30f4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#edeef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f30f4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828491 is the less saturated color, while #1628fd is the most saturated one.
